Last year, Carolynne Poole’s dream of stardom went to drain when Louis Walsh sent her home following the Judges' Houses stage of The X Factor in 2011. But on yesterday’s episode (Sunday) of the ITV1 show, former reject Carolynne Poole now got what the judges looks for in a talent. This is her second bid for success. She took to stage to perform her version of Emeli Sande track Clown. And the brunette beauty claimed that she realized why Louis sent her home last year. She said: 'I don’t think Louis thought I was a star, I was heartbroken. Looking back now though, I know that last year I was a blank, there was nothing behind my eyes. I was just like shut off.' Carolynne continued: 'Last year, myself and my husband had been through IVF, and it had failed, then my marriage was in tatters. I had lost him, and I had lost the hope of a family, and I had lost the hope of a career singing.’ 'I felt like there was no coming back from that, I came away from that feeling like that was it, I’m never going to do it again, I’m never going to sing again. 'I know that sounds dramatic, but at the time you just feel that’s it, it’s over. But actually no that’s not it. I didn’t show you what I could do, you didn’t see the real me then, so I’m back and I need to show you that, I want this more than anything, it means the world to me, I was put here to sing.' And Louis confessed that there was indeed 'something missing' from her prior attempt at X Factor stardom. But now that Carolynne I back, it was clear that something isn’t missing anymore as judges Gary Barlow, Tulisa Contostavlos, Mel B and Louis blown away by her talent. Tulisa said: 'Whatever Louis thought was missing, I think this year, you’ve got it. 'I feel like I know you more in the, however, many minutes you have been up there than the whole time you were in the competition before, it’s just like a complete new you and I love it.' Mel B added: 'I know you have been through a lot, and you have got a lot of pain and hurt, every word you made mean something and that is very endearing to see in a performer and your voice tops it off, it’s just beautiful. Absolutely beautiful. 'Whatever you are going through, use it and make it work for you.' Meanwhile, Gary informed Carolynne she was the 'dark horse' of the competition, prior to receiving four yes votes from the judging panel. He said: 'The overs category is going to be incredible this year, and you are going to be the dark horse of this competition.' Carolynne is one of the contestants who will be at the Boot Camp stage of The X Factor.
